Oversize and keeper Sturgeon gather in great numbers in the Columbia River estuary late Spring to early Summer to feed on the large quantity of bait such as clams, and large schools of anchovies that are in the river which greatly increases the chances of hooking into one of the largest, strongest fish you can catch in fresh water.

In recent years Sturgeon retention in Oregon has been limited to the main-stem Columbia River from the Wauna power lines downstream to Buoy 10 as well as Youngs Bay and some Washington tributaries. Astoria trophy Sturgeon fishing trips can be an action packed day where its not unheard of to catch up to 40 fish.

The majority of the time we will be anchored in shallow water near the sand flats usually 5-10’ deep, in which the Sturgeon (40-200lbs) put on a show jumping out of the water.
